Output 61ada29dec29b6881df8750c40d5a9129d980e3a7abf0a8ca66d6279ee517e3f:15

value
28577636
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 eb75ce7331a611fcd8217fe2dbdbb0cedf7a5b36 OP_EQUALVERIFY OP_CHECKSIG
address
LggxBdQSXCJ9T3BKiAJy3HwAZ2vCna4tPJ
transaction
61ada29dec29b6881df8750c40d5a9129d980e3a7abf0a8ca66d6279ee517e3f
spent
true